کد مقاله | کد نشریه | سال انتشار | مقاله انگلیسی | نسخه تمام متن |
---|---|---|---|---|
527688 | 869346 | 2014 | 13 صفحه PDF | دانلود رایگان |
• We estimate camera motion based on local patches’ spatio-temporal information.
• Spatio-temporal weight considers the age, edges, saliency, and distribution of patch.
• Weighted object function is minimized to find camera motion model.
• Direct estimation reduces computational load and eliminates accumulation errors.
• Estimated camera motion is used for video stabilization.
This paper presents a robust video stabilization method by solving a novel formulation for the camera motion estimation. We introduce spatio-temporal weighting on local patches in optimization formulation, which enables one-step direct estimation without outlier elimination adopted in most existing methods. The spatio-temporal weighting represents the reliability of a local region in estimation of camera motion. The weighting emphasizes regions which have the similar motion to the camera motion, such as backgrounds, and reduces the influence of unimportant regions, such as moving objects. In this paper, we develop a formula to determine the spatio-temporal weights considering the age, edges, saliency, and distribution information of local patches. The proposed scheme reduces the computational load by eliminating the integration part of local motions and decreases accumulation of fitting errors in the existing two-step estimation methods. Through numerical experiments on several unstable videos, we verify that the proposed method gives better performance in camera motion estimation and stabilization of jittering video sequences.
Journal: Computer Vision and Image Understanding - Volume 118, January 2014, Pages 71–83